The Kebbi State Police have confirmed the abduction of 25 female students from Government Girls’ Comprehensive Secondary School, Maga, in Danko/Wasagu Local Government Area. CSP Nafi’u Abubakar, the Police Public Relations Officer, revealed that at around 4 a.m. on Monday, armed bandits stormed the school, firing shots and using sophisticated weapons.
Despite a brave gunfight with police tactical units, the bandits managed to climb over the school fence and abduct the girls from their hostel, taking them to an unknown location. Tragically, one man, Hassan Makuku, was killed, and another, Ali Shehu, sustained an injury to his right hand.
In response, additional police forces, military personnel, and vigilante groups have been dispatched to track the kidnappers and rescue the students. Kebbi Commissioner of Police Bello Sani reassured the public of the command’s dedication to protecting lives and property.
CSP Abubakar urged residents to stay calm, vigilant, and supportive of ongoing security efforts to restore peace and stability.
